WebApr 2, 2024 · An implanted venous access port is a device used to give treatments and take blood. It may also be called a central venous access device (CVAD). The port is a small container that is placed under your skin, usually in your upper chest. A port can also be placed in your arm or abdomen. The port is attached to a catheter that enters a large vein. WebMay 10, 2024 · An implanted port is a type of central venous catheter (CVC).
